So many experts have been keen to spend their summer judging this year's research assessment exercise that the computer giving them access to the submitted papers has crashed. A notice posted at the site asks them to try to obtain outputs via an institutional library until the system is back online. "We are happy to cover any expenses incurred in doing this," it states. Great news for impoverished academics assessing work in sunny libraries overseas.
